Emergency Shelter Locations: Preparedness Across the Planet
Choosing the ideal survival shelter site is paramount to effective planning, and this necessity varies dramatically according to geographic region. In dense rainforests, high ground close to a consistent water source offers protection from inundation and possible creatures. However, in arid desert environments, seeking pure rock structures or recesses that provide shade during the blistering daytime heat becomes critical. Coastal areas necessitate assessing the danger of tsunamis and choosing higher elevation while still maintaining access to vital materials. Ultimately, thorough analysis of the nearby ground and possible threats is absolutely needed for ideal survival shelter placement, everywhere.
Crisis Refuges Globally: Aid and Sites
Finding safe haven during an sudden event can be a vital challenge. A expanding network of crisis sanctuaries exists across the globe, offering provisional accommodation and assistance to those affected by environmental emergencies or humanitarian difficulties. Numerous organizations, including the Red Cross/Red Crescent, UNHCR, and local municipal agencies, maintain detailed directories of available refuges. While a exhaustive compilation is challenging to offer, websites like ReliefWeb, Humanity Info, and local emergency response sites frequently update details on ongoing places and the assistance offered. Bear in mind that space at these shelters can be limited, and advance booking may be necessary in some instances.
